Good to check that you can FILL it before removing the drain or pan complete!!
I sometimes need to use a 'cold-chisel' on an edge to get it to break loose and then replace it with a NEW plug.
You can 'walk' the plug out a little on the edge but don't damage the Allen HEX with the chisel.
You can give it a shot of penetrating fluid, and let it sit overnight, it won't hurt your effort.

I finally watched the video and I hate to disagree with the guy but he really should have ensured that the FILL plug came loose BEFORE he drained the fluid.
Worst case would be that the car would need to go to a repair shop and the car will NOT drive because NO FLUID!!!
I also have found that the pan bottom is NOT an accurate place to measure TEMP. (plastic is a pretty good insulator)
It would take a longer time for the heat to 'soak' through the pan and stabilize the temp on the pan bottom.
I have used WDS/IDS and the non-contact IR thermometer at various places. The most accurate was the fluid cooler OUTLET pipe on the side of the gearbox.
The temps (IDS and IR thermometer) were the closest at the aluminum pipe to the cooler. The return line was obviously cooler.
